**Q: What unblocks the retention sweeper if its keystore seals?**

A: The Mirebrook sweeper halts deletions whenever its keystore seals mid-run, which is intentional — partial sweeps are worse than late ones. Reviewers should confirm the halt was clean in the run log, then unseal manually. The passphrase for unsealing is listed directly below.

strongbox words: druvan-lamys-eliius-jorax-istox-soreth-ulays-gilix-ralix-oliiel-norwyn-casvan-praius

// Encoding sniffing for user-uploaded text files in Saltgrass.
// We check BOM first, then a capped statistical pass (8 KB max)
// to avoid unbounded reads on hostile uploads. Ambiguous files
// fall back to this constant rather than guessing, which closed
// the smuggling vector flagged in the last audit. Fixed as of the
// build noted below.

trace token, bawif-tajof: htk14_21e308fc7b4137

Quarterly Planning Note — Sales Leads

The Ardiline 300 series retires at end of Q2. Stop quoting new deals now. Existing contracts honored through renewal; spares guaranteed 18 months. Migration path is Ardiline 500 at matched pricing for the first year — use that in every retention conversation. Prenner owns escalations. Do not discuss timing externally until the bulletin lands. Hit your transition targets by week six. The reason for the compressed schedule is set out below.

confidential, yawep-kafog: Project Istys slips by two quarters because of the supplier delay.

Runbook: Harrowfen template rendering slowdowns. If p95 render time exceeds the alert threshold, check the partial cache hit rate first; cold caches after deploys are the usual cause. Do not restart renderers mid-spike. Escalate if compile queue backs up. Confirm the current service settings match the values below.

settings of fahag-haduf:
[ulaox]
port = 8443
region = south-2
host = ulaox.lumiccorp.internal
timeout_ms = 500
retries = 8

Ticket #—Missed Pick-up: Master Copies for Veldane Print Works

The courier from Quillmark Logistics did not arrive during yesterday's 14:00–16:00 window to collect the sealed folder of master copies for the Harrow Lane brochure run. The originals remain locked in the front-office cabinet and must not be duplicated in the meantime. A replacement pick-up is scheduled for tomorrow morning. The hand-over condition for the courier is as follows.

drop instructions, kahip-yahig: the aldion rusion courier leaves the holius oliath tamion ledger at gate 7743 under passcode 254881